Epcot® International Flower and Garden Festival

 

An elaborate "Cinderellabration" topiary and an environmentally friendly Green Garden will bring fresh springtime flair to the 17th annual Epcot® International Flower & Garden Festival March through Mid May 2010. Amid a colorful tableau of flowers, plants and topiaries, Walt Disney World® guests of all ages can explore myriad exhibits and activities geared toward gardening and outdoor fun. Weekend Flower Power concerts will pump up the volume and spread a groovy vibe at America Gardens Theatre in World Showcase.

Event Dates:
March 3 - May 16, 2010

Event Tickets:
Admission to Epcot® required.

Festival Highlights


New This Year! Community Garden - See Mickey, Minnie, Pluto, Donald and Goofy, in topiary, as they tend their special community garden. A homage to our company's initiative, Give A Day, Get A Day.

New This Year! First Ever American Gothic Mickey and Minnie Mouse (based on the 1930 Grant Wood painting.)

New This Year! Herbs and Vegetables Home Grown - Canada Pavilion - presented by Rainbird Corporation. Discover how to use our water resources wisely.

Green Garden – Anyone can create an environmentally friendly garden; here's where guests will learn about low-water-use gardens, incorporating native plants into their garden and recycling.

Pixie Hollow – Colorful topiaries of Tinker Bell and her friends from Walt Disney Pictures' Tinker Bell will sprinkle pixie dust over this playful garden designed just for kids.

Pirates Adventure Zone – Peter Pan, Captain Hook and Croc topiaries will lure young swashbucklers to this interactive space designed for exploration and adventure.

Minnie's Magnificent Butterfly Garden - Hundreds of butterflies will flit inside a walk-through screened enclosure that includes a live exhibit showing how caterpillars form a chrysalis and emerge as butterflies.

Disney Gardening at Home presentations - Disney horticulturists will share gardening tips and lead guests in a hands-on, take-home activity.

The Garden Town Festival Center - Guests can shop for festival merchandise, attend speaker presentations and demonstrations and ask gardening questions of the experts.

Holidays Around The World

 

Celebrate the holiday season with the characters, legends and lore from around the globe. Delight in wondrous tales and customs while experiencing the traditions of Walt Disney World® Resort. The signature events include a breathtaking Candlelight Processional and a special holiday-themed finale to the dazzling IllumiNations: Reflections of Earth.

Event Dates:
Late November through December

Event Tickets:
Admission to Epcot® required.

Entertainment Highlights (subject to change without notice):

Ongoing Holiday celebrations throughout the World Showcase featuring festive food, fun and entertainment from a variety of exciting cultures worldwide include:

Candlelight Processional:
At the American Gardens Theatre. Revel in the joy of the season as you listen to an unforgettable retelling of the Christmas story by a celebrity narrator accompanied by a 50-piece orchestra and mass choir.

Schedule & Narrators - To be determined

IllumiNations: Reflections of Earth: A spectacular light and sound show every night at 9:30 p.m. at the World Showcase Lagoon featuring a very special holiday finale, which includes the classic song "Let There Be Peace On Earth" and the voice of Walter Cronkite offering a special holiday message.

Holiday Storytellers: Listen to legendary holiday folklore from around the world as told at the World Showcase by the legends themselves, including France's Père Noël, Italy's LaBefana and America's Santa Claus.
